DNA molecule in prokaryotes is:
A
Single, circular, double stranded molecule not bound by membrane
B
Linear, double stranded molecule
C
Double, circular molecule
D
Single, circular, double stranded and membrane bound
Tap any option to test your recall and reveal the step-by-step Propolis autopsy.

Propolis Cognitive Error Autopsy

Official Correct Choice:
Option A: Single, circular, double stranded molecule not bound by membrane
Concept: Prokaryotic genomes are optimized for rapid replication and simplicity.

Solution: The main genomic DNA in prokaryotes (like bacteria) consists of a single, circular, double-stranded DNA molecule that resides in the nucleoid region, not bounded by any nuclear membrane.

Distractor Autopsy: Eukaryotic DNA is linear and membrane-bound. Prokaryotic DNA is circular, but emphatically lacks a membrane boundary.
